This aims of this study to determine the species of yard plants and their use in Tanjung Merpati Village, Kembayan sub-district, Sanggau districts. The study was conducted from March to May 2017. Location determinations of the study was carried out by purposive random sampling methode which is based on the yard area category, namely large, medium and small categories. Acording to the research finding, there are 89 species of plants belonging to 4 Classes, 34 Orders, and 55 Families. The four classes of plants found were Magnoliopsida, Liliopsida, Gnetopsida and Cycadopsida. The presence of Gastropods in Sepok Keladi mangrove forest was decreasing due the habitat degradation and it impact on the Gastropods community. The purpose of this research is to determine the diversity of Gastropod species in mangrove forest Sepok Keladi Island Kakap River District Kubu Raya Regency. This study uses purposive random sampling method at six different stations with two 5x5m2 size plots in each station and four replication. The study found four families of Gastropods, i.e. Ellobidae, Littorinidae, Neritidae and Potamidiidae. Epifauna Gastropods found nine species and are five of them are treefauna. Therefore, increasing the growth of batik spinach plants needs to be done, one of which is the use of organic fertilizers, which can be used as rabbit biourin. The use of rabbit urine is done because rabbit urine has a high nutrient content compared to other livestock. The aim of the study was to determine the effect of biourin on the growth of batik spinach (Amaranthus tricolor L.). The study used a Completely Randomized Design (CRD) with 5 levels of concentration treatment consisting of controls, 25 ml / L, 30 ml / L, 35 ml / L, 40 ml / L, with 5 replications. The results showed that the administration of rabbit biourin significantly affected plant height, number of leaves, wet weight, dry weight and ratio of roots / canopy. This research was conducted in the area of Tanjungpura University, Pontianak. The aim of this research use to determine the types of snakes found and to find out the characteristics of each snake types in Tanjungpura University area Pontianak. The sampling research was done from March to May 2018, with the Visual Encounter Survey (VES) method. The results found 17 individual of 10 species, 7 families (Colubridae, Cylindrophiidae, Elapidae, Homalopsidae, Pythonidae, Typhlopidae, and Xenopeltidae). The aim of this study is to detect the existence of bacteria belongs to Staphylococcus in the traditional market space of Pontianak city. The study was conducted in January - March 2018. Sampling was administered in 4 traditional markets of Pontianak City using volumetric air sampling along with a vacuum air pump YYP 550-12A1 with an air flow rate of 26 l / min for 6 minutes using Mannitol Salt Agar (MSA). The results showed that air bacteria member of the genus Staphylococcus found in all traditional markets in the city of Pontianak. The lowest number of bacteria belongs to the lowest Staphylococcus genus in the Flamboyan Market was 15 CFU/m3 and the highest was in Pasar Mawar 89 CFU/m3. The purpose of this research is to study the hematology profiles of gabus (Channa striata). This research was conducted on August to October 2016. Gabus with body length about 25-35 cm and the blood samples were collected from vena caudalis (caudal vein) to evaluate hematocrite value, erythrocyte count, leucocyte count, eythrocyte and leucocyte diameter and differential leucocyte. The aims of research was to know morphometric variations and the relationship of body size and uncini of Terebellobranchia sp. in Lemukutan Island. The measurements body and uncini were carried out on complete specimens with digital caliper, while uncini measuring under a microscope with eyepiece micrometer. Data analysis with t test in 64 individuals. The Terebellobranchia sp. found in station 2 had a significantly different size with Terebellobranchia sp. in other stations. The purpose of research is to know the freshwater crabs and habitat characteristics of Cabang Panti Research Station in Gunung Palung National Park, Kayong Utara Regency. We use a purposive Random sampling and hand collecting methods to inventory of the freshwater crabs. The Cabang Panti Research Station has a three species of freshwater crabs, namely Parathelphusa maindroni, Terrathelphusa sp. and Isolapoamon spatha. This area is usually overgrown by various types of plants that have adapted to live in a place that is often inundated by river water, especially when it rains. Research on the composition and structure of riparian vegetation in Mount Poteng area was carried out in April - June 2017. The method used in this study was a line method with a combination of paths carried out in 4 locations. The width of each lane is 20 meters and the length is ± 100 meters. Results of the sample plot of 0.03 ha in riparian forest around the Poteng mountain area found a composition of riparian vegetation consisting of 23 species, 21 genera and 19 families. Araceae family is the family that dominates the Mount Poteng riparian area.
